  • Patent number: 11829870
    Abstract: A self-driving vehicle implements a deep reinforcement learning based model. The self-driving vehicle comprise one or more sensors configured to capture sensor data of an environment of the self-driving vehicle, a control system configured to navigate the self-driving vehicle, and a controller to determine and provide instructions to the control system. The controller implements a deep reinforcement learning based model that inputs the sensor data captured by the sensors to determine actions to perform by the control system. The model includes an archive storing states reachable by an agent in a training environment, each state stored in the archive is associated with a trajectory for reaching the state. The archive is generated by visiting states stored in the archive and performing actions to explore and find new states. New states are stored in the archive with their trajectories.

  • Patent number: 10063187
    Abstract: The invention relates to a method for assessing parameters for controlling a solar tracker including modules which include a table of means for processing solar radiation which is movable on means for connecting to the ground, which includes detecting, for each connection means, spatial coordinates of a point for connection with the table; for each module: i. determining a tilt of the table from the determined spatial coordinates; ii. determining spatial coordinates of a series of reference points of the table from the spatial coordinates and the tilt; determining, for each module, positioning parameters of the table relative to directly adjacent tables, from the spatial coordinates of the reference points; and determining parameters for controlling the tracker from the tilt and the relative positioning parameters of the tables of the tracker.

  • Publication number: 20160370033
    Abstract: A method for aligning a set of solar modules of a solar tracker includes a means of connection and of transmission of a solar-tracking movement between two adjacent solar modules of the set of solar modules. The method includes an iterative loop that includes, for each on-going iteration, steps of: disconnecting adjacent solar modules of an aligned subset of solar modules derived from a previous iteration; defining which one of the previously disconnected adjacent solar modules will be the reference solar module for the on-going iteration; orienting the aligned subset of solar modules in such a way that the solar modules of the aligned subset of solar modules are aligned with the reference solar module; connecting the aligned subset of solar modules with the reference solar module for the on-going iteration so as to define an aligned subset of solar modules for the next iteration.

  • Patent number: 8904734
    Abstract: A method for embedding at least one solar structure, including one or more anchoring legs, includes making one or more holes in which the at least one solar structure is to be installed; forming one or more concrete slabs in the hole(s) at one installation rib; after setting of the concrete slab(s), locating the position(s) of the anchoring leg(s) of the at least one solar structure on the concrete slab(s); installing the at least one solar structure in the hole(s), with the anchoring leg(s) bearing on the concrete slab(s) at the position(s) of the anchoring leg(s) that were located beforehand; and embedding the at least one solar structure.
